Transaction 210be17bdfc68f4c258659089278d185b8236886a0c3635abb72ea831fa3295a

1 Input
2 Outputs
  • 210be17bdfc68f4c258659089278d185b8236886a0c3635abb72ea831fa3295a:0
  • value  10500353499
    address  36nKW9NLLvMnLxLLTYnA6uKAHNoRVwhwn8
  • 210be17bdfc68f4c258659089278d185b8236886a0c3635abb72ea831fa3295a:1
  • value  840000
    address  3JyGUHy7TtL7maGcNXAyctRrBLZJk5rTaX